What is the cheapest month to fly from Charlotte to Bozeman?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Charlotte to Bozeman,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Charlotte to Bozeman is April, where tickets cost $300 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are July and June,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$532 and $523 respectively.

FAQs for booking flights from Charlotte to Bozeman

  • What is the luggage allowance on flights from Charlotte to Bozeman with American Airlines?

    The luggage allowance on flights from Charlotte to Bozeman with American Airlines may vary depending on the ticket purchased. For Main Cabin fares, passengers are typically allowed to bring one carry-on bag and one personal item. Checked baggage are not included and are subject to additional fees. For Main Cabin Extra fares, passengers are allowed the same carry-on and personal item as Main Cabin fares, as well as one free checked bag.

  • What transit options are available from Gallatin Field Airport (BZN) to the city center?

    Taxis are available outside the terminal building, and the ride to the city center takes approximately 15 to 20 minutes. In addition, the Streamline bus service offers a convenient and affordable option to reach the city center. The bus stops at various locations in Bozeman, including Montana State University, and the journey takes around 25 to 30 minutes.

KAYAK’s top tips for finding a cheap flight from Charlotte to Bozeman

  • Looking for a cheap flight? 25% of our users found flights on this route for $223 or less one-way and $511 or less round-trip.
  • Flights from Charlotte (CLT) to Bozeman (BZN) usually have one to two stops in various cities, depending on the airline you pick. Some of these cities include Atlanta (ATL), Minneapolis (MSP), Salt Lake City (SLC), Las Vegas (LAS), Denver (DEN), Chicago (ORD), Newark (EWR), and Dallas (DFW).
  • United Airlines provides early boarding for families with children under the age of two on flights from Charlotte (CLT) to Bozeman (BZN), allowing extra time to get settled on the plane. The airline also offers a variety of in-flight entertainment options to keep children entertained during the flight.
  • Passengers who would like to travel with their pets on flights from Charlotte (CLT) to Bozeman (BZN) can book with Allegiant Air. The airline offers connecting flights for the route and allows passengers to bring small pets with them in the cabin. Only one pet is allowed per carrier, and only two pets are allowed in the cabin per flight.
  • Gallatin Field Airport (BZN) is located in the city of Bozeman, Montana, and serves several nearby cities. These cities include Belgrade, Four Corners, Manhattan, Livingston, Big Sky, and West Yellowstone. These cities are all accessible from the airport by car or taxi.
  • American Airlines offers free wheelchair assistance for passengers with reduced mobility and provides priority boarding for them on flights from Charlotte (CLT) to Bozeman (BZN). The airline also offers special seating arrangements for passengers with reduced mobility, such as aisle seats with armrests that can be lifted for easier access.
